The muscular system is a complex network of tissues and organs that plays a crucial role in the movement and stability of the human body.

It is made up of over 600 muscles, each with its own unique function and structure. Understanding the muscular system is essential for anyone interested in health, fitness, or medical science.

Functions of the Muscular System

The muscular system serves several important functions in the body. Firstly, it enables movement by working in conjunction with the skeletal system.

Muscles contract and relax to allow us to walk, run, lift objects, and perform countless other activities.

Secondly, muscles help to maintain posture and body position. They provide the necessary support to keep our bodies upright and balanced.

Additionally, the muscular system is responsible for generating heat, which helps to regulate body temperature.

Anatomy of the Muscular System

To comprehend the muscular system, it is crucial to understand its anatomy. Muscles are composed of muscle fibers, which are long, cylindrical cells.

These fibers are bundled together and surrounded by connective tissue to form individual muscles.

The connective tissue not only provides structural support but also allows for the transmission of nerve signals. Muscles are attached to bones by tendons, which are strong bands of connective tissue.

This attachment enables the transfer of force from the muscles to the bones, allowing for movement.

Types of Muscles in the Human Body

There are three main types of muscles in the human body: skeletal muscles, smooth muscles, and cardiac muscles.

Skeletal muscles are attached to bones and are responsible for voluntary movement. Smooth muscles are found in organs, such as the stomach and intestines, and are responsible for involuntary movements, such as digestion.

Cardiac muscles are found in the heart and are responsible for pumping blood throughout the body.

How the Muscular System Works

The muscular system functions through a process called muscle contraction. When a muscle receives a signal from the nervous system, it contracts, or shortens, causing movement.

This contraction is made possible by the interaction between actin and myosin, two proteins found in muscle fibers.

As actin and myosin slide past each other, the muscle fibers shorten, resulting in movement. This process is repeated continuously to allow for fluid and coordinated movement of the body.

Common Muscular System Disorders

While the muscular system is incredibly resilient, it can be susceptible to various disorders. Some common muscular system disorders include muscular dystrophy, fibromyalgia, and myasthenia gravis.

Muscular dystrophy is a group of genetic disorders that result in muscle weakness and degeneration. Fibromyalgia is a chronic condition characterized by widespread musculoskeletal pain and fatigue.

Myasthenia gravis is an autoimmune disease that affects the neuromuscular junction, leading to muscle weakness and fatigue.
